halocyclization

名词 n.

英文释义

名词 n.
  1. Any reaction that involves both cyclization and halogenation
    — 1995 Maarten H. D. Postema - C-Glycoside Synthesis If the olefin is unsubstituted, then other types of cyclizations can be carried out to affect ring closure, such as halocyclization or mercuriocyclization.
